"这篇教程详细介绍了如何在SQL Server 2005中进行数据库的备份、还原和附加操作。"
SQL Server 2005是一个功能强大的关系型数据库管理系统,对于管理和保护数据至关重要。本教程将指导用户进行数据库的创建、用户管理以及备份和恢复操作。
1. 新建数据库:
- 在SQL Server Management Studio中,右键点击“数据库”菜单,选择“新建数据库”来创建新的数据库。
- 在新建数据库对话框中,输入数据库名(例如:mydata)并选择存储位置。通常情况下,可以保留默认设置。
- 确认设置后点击“确定”,新数据库即被创建。
2. 新建用户:
- 在“安全性”下,右键点击“登录名”,然后选择“新建登录名”来创建新用户。
- 输入登录名(如:mydata),并选择“SQL Server身份验证”,设置相应的密码。
- 避免勾选“强制密码过期”,确保默认数据库与登录用户关联,如mydata。
- 在“用户映射”中,勾选需要映射的数据库(如mydata),并赋予适当的数据库角色,如“public”和“db_owner”。
3. 数据库备份与还原:
- 数据库备份通常涉及生成一个.bak文件,该文件可以在服务器上任何具有适当权限的位置存储。
- 要还原数据库,右键点击目标数据库,选择“任务” -> “还原” -> “数据库”。
- 如果备份文件不在默认位置,需通过“源设备”选择备份文件,勾选所需的备份集。
- 在“选项”中,确认选中“覆盖现有数据库”,并指定正确的数据库文件路径,然后点击“确定”开始还原过程。
4. 附加数据库:
- 将.mdf和.ldf文件上传至服务器,确保目录对mssqluser用户有完全控制权限。
- 右键点击“数据库”菜单,选择“附加”来附加已存在的数据库文件。
- 浏览并选择.mdf文件,系统会自动找到关联的.ldf日志文件。
- 完成附加后,检查数据库架构,确保其所有者是dbo,如果不是,则需要手动创建一个新的架构并设置所有者为dbo。
这些步骤涵盖了SQL Server 2005数据库的基本管理操作,包括创建、用户授权、备份与恢复以及附加数据库。理解并掌握这些技能对于有效地管理和保护SQL Server数据库至关重要。在实际操作时,务必注意文件权限设置和安全策略,以防止数据丢失或损坏。